(很辛苦的手工翻译,明眼人一看便知,有些机械翻译太假了,虎头蛇尾的)After the entry into the WTO, China has gradually become the center of manufacture in the world. In the manufacturing industry, equipment is one of the important factors in the process control. Whether the equipment management is good or bad exert a tremendous influence on the quality, cost, delivery and safety for an enterprise. Good equipment management is crucial to the competitiveness of an enterprise. Equipment maintenance is a significant part of equipment management. The efficiency of equipment management also largely depends on the equipment maintenance management. Equipment management meant mostly maintenance afterwards in the early period. After the second world war, attention began to be paid on the preventive maintenance and production maintenance and till today the management mode of Total Productive Maintenance has been implemented. Total Productive Maintenance, that is, TPM, advocates the entire personnel to participate in the equipment maintenance in order to reduce various losses in the purpose of realizing a state of no disasters, no inferior quality, no damage and no loss as well as improving the complex efficiency of equipment to the largest extent, which leads to a better state that the function and performance of human-machine system has been improved as well as the enterprise's scene. TPM plays an crucial role in reducing cost, inhancing effiency, improving management and promoting competitiveness. Based on the relevant conception and theory of equipment maintenance, this article correlates some successful TPM from home and abroad with the practice of DDAC, and imports TPM into DDAC through the research and analysis of TPM. It focuses on the process of establishing the TPM system and determines a TPM comprising five backbone parts including Independent security system, plan preservation system, individual improvement, skills training, which is guided by the the site management. This article has searched for solutions from the problems existing in DDAC and analyzed on the usage of TPM in DDAC, the problems DDAC is faced with when implementing TPM, the measures and the establishment of new equipment management, which has discussed the problems DDAC is faced with when pushing forward TPM and formed an equipment management mode that all personnel participate in, the fundamental maintenance is focused on as well as the autonomous system of preventive maintenance and the autonomous teamwork has been correlated. The findings of this article is crucial to the long-term growth of the complex efficiency of DDAC and the enterprise's competitiveness, which is beneficial to the determination and implementing of the strategy of DDAC. Meanwhile, they are meaningful referrence for other manufacturing companies.

TPM管理,即“全员生产维修”,70年代起源于日本,是一种全员参与的生产维修方式,其主要点就在“生产维修”及“全员参与”上。
通过建立一个全系统员工参与的生产维修活动,使设备性能达到最优。MBA及EMBA等现代管理教育均对TPM管理方法有所介绍。
包括:
1、事后维修----BM(Breakdown Maintenance) 这是最早期的维修方式,即出了故障再修,不坏不修。
2、预防维护--PM(Preventive Maintenance) 这是以检查为基础的维修,利用状态监测和故障诊断技术对设备进行预测,有针对性地对故障隐患加以排除,从而避免和减少停机损失,分定期维修和预知维修两种方式。
3、改善维护--CM(Corrective Maintenance) 改善维修是不断地利用先进的工艺方法和技术,改正设备的某些缺陷和先天不足,提高设备的先进性、可靠性及维修性,提高设备的利用率。
4、维护预防--MP(Maintenance Prevention) 维修预防实际就是可维修性设计,提倡在设计阶段就认真考虑设备的可靠性和维修性问题。 从设计、生产上提高设备品质,从根本上防止故障和事故的发生,减少和避免维修。
5、生产维护--PM(Productive Maintenance) 是一种以生产为中心,为生产服务的一种维修体制。它包含了以上四种维修方式的具体内容。
对不重要的设备仍然实行事后维修,对重要设备则实行预防维修,同时在修理中对设备进行改善维修,设备选型或自行开发设备时则注重设备的维修性(维修预防)。

1、TPM
TPM的提出是建立在美国的生产维修体制的基础上,同时也吸收了英国设备综合工程学、中国鞍钢宪法中群众参与管理的思想。 在非日本国家,由于国情不同,对TPM的理解是:利用包括操作者在内的生产维护保全活动,提高设备的全面性能。
2、TPEM:
Total Productive Equipment Management 就是全面生产设备管理。这是一种新的维修思想,是由国际TPM协会发展出来的。它是根据非日本文化的特点制定的。使得在一个工厂里安装TPM活动更容易成功一些,和日本的TPM不同的是它的柔性更大一些,也就是说你可根据工厂设备的实际需求来决定开展TPM的内容,也可以说是一种动态的方法。
特点
TPM的特点就是三个“全”,即全效率、全系统和全员参加。
全效率:指设备寿命周期费用评价和设备综合效率。
全系统:指生产维修系统的各个方法都要包括在内。即是PM、MP、CM、 BM等都要包含。
全员参加:指设备的计划、使用、维修等所有部门都要参加,尤其注重的是操作者的自主小组活动。
